Output 75fcdfa321f4b591bc95778ddadd60cd2a5ef31f6ee46efa5ebe5943cb7a46c8:1

value
10936
script pubkey
OP_0 OP_PUSHBYTES_20 34bffbe6cc4c9e306408c35d7fd1574f307b2c57
address
bc1qxjllhekvfj0rqeqgcdwhl52hfuc8ktzh5k88s7
transaction
75fcdfa321f4b591bc95778ddadd60cd2a5ef31f6ee46efa5ebe5943cb7a46c8
confirmations
145021
spent
true